k668 发表于 2018-6-23 12:15:30

Windows系统修改远程端口批处理

@echo off  
color 0a
  
::技术支持韩阳修改
  
title修改Windows 2003/2008远程桌面服务端口号
  
echo *******************************************************************
  
echo * 请输入您要更改的远程桌面端口号,范围:1024-65535,不能与其他端口冲突*
  
echo *******************************************************************
  
echo.
  
set /p port=请输入端口:
  
reg add "H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server\Wds\rdpwd\Tds\tcp" /v PortNumber /t reg_dword /d %port% /f
  
reg add "H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server\WinStations\RDP-Tcp" /v PortNumber /t reg_dword /d %port% /f
  
netsh firewall set opmode mode = enable
  
netsh firewall set portopening all 80 web enable
  
netsh firewall set portopening all 3389 remote-pre enable
  
netsh firewall set portopening all %port% remote enable
  
echo.
  
echo *******************************
  
echo * 重新启动远程桌面*
  
echo *******************************
  
reg add "H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server" /v fDenyTSConnections /t reg_dword /d 1 /f
  
reg add "HKLM\SYSTEM\CurrentControlSet\Control\Terminal Server" /v fDenyTSConnections /t reg_dword /d 0 /f
  
echo.
  
echo 下面开始重新启动电脑以生效,请选择启动方式:
  
echo 选择1手动重新启动
  
echo 选择2自动重新启动
  
set /p select=请您选择1,2:
  
if"%select%"=="1"goto A
  
if"%select%"=="2"goto B
  
pause
  
exit
  
:A
  
echo 退出,请手动重新启动电脑
  
pause
  
exit
  
:B
  
shutdown -r -t 1
  
pause
  
exit
页: [1]
查看完整版本: Windows系统修改远程端口批处理